Hidden costs to watch out for during rekeying

Hidden costs can catch homeowners off guard during the process of lock rekeying in Toronto. One potential extra expense to be aware of is the need for additional keys beyond the standard set provided by the locksmith. While it may seem insignificant, having to duplicate keys at a later time can add up to the overall cost. Ensuring you have an ample number of keys upfront can save you from incurring this unexpected cost down the road.


Another hidden cost to watch out for is the replacement of door hardware. In some cases, the existing hardware may be worn out or incompatible with the new locks, necessitating the purchase of new hardware. This addition to the rekeying process can significantly impact the total cost and should be communicated by the locksmith upfront to avoid any surprises. Being vigilant about potential hidden costs can help homeowners budget effectively and prevent any unwelcome financial shocks during lock rekeying in Toronto.

How much does it typically cost to rekey an entry door in Canada?

The cost of rekeying an entry door in Canada can vary depending on factors such as location, locksmith fees, the number of locks being rekeyed, and any additional services required. On average, you can expect to pay anywhere from $50 to $150 per lock for rekeying services.
